引用文を毎日読むと、さまざまな面であなたが元気になるかもしれません。しかし、毎日インターネットで見積もりを探すのは時間がかかります。では、時間を節約するにはどうすればよいでしょうか? Python を使用すると、その繰り返しのプロセスを自動化できます。
ここでは、インターネットを検索せずにランダムな引用を取得するプログラムを作成します。
次に進む前に、API 呼び出しを行うための request というパッケージをインストールする必要があります。以下のコマンドを使用してインストールします。
pip install requests
ランダムな見積もりを取得する方法を見てみましょう。


ランダムな見積もりを取得する
Quote Garden API を使用してランダムな見積もりを取得します。ランダムな見積もりを取得するための API は ここに あります。
APIを取得しました。次に、ランダムな引用を取得するコードを記述します。以下のコードを参照してください。
import requests
## function that gets the random quote
def get_random_quote():
try:
## making the get request
response = requests.get("https://api-ninjas.com/api/quotes")
if response.status_code == 200:
## extracting the core data
json_data = response.json()
data = json_data['data']
## getting the quote from the data
print(data[0]['quoteText'])
else:
print("Error while getting quote")
except:
print("Something went wrong! Try Again!")
get_random_quote()
コードは一目瞭然なので説明する必要はありません。 JSON データを印刷して、完全なデータ構造を確認できます。
注: API 応答データ構造は将来更新される可能性があります。したがって、データが正しく抽出されていることを確認してください。
Python を使用してランダムな見積もりを取得することに成功しました。もう少し改善できないでしょうか?はい、いつでも可能です。 cron ジョブを設定して、毎日特定の時間に見積もりを取得し、それを読み取り可能な場所に保存することができます。かっこいい。 cron ジョブを設定すれば、引用文を読むために毎日スクリプトを実行する必要さえありません :)。

結論👩🏫
ここまでたどり着いたなら、おそらくその日の名言を手に入れたことでしょう。しかし、ここでやめないでください。それを超えてください。ランダムな引用を含む壁紙を作成し、デスクトップの壁紙として設定できます。だから毎日、あなたを後押しする新しい何かがあるでしょう。
それがすべてではありません。ランダムな見積もりを取得した後にできることはたくさんあります。中には、WhatsApp で友人や家族に見積もりを送信したり、ソーシャル メディア ハンドルのステータスを更新したり、ソーシャル メディア ハンドルに投稿したりする人もいます。これでできることには制限がありません。
次に、Python で三目並べゲームを構築しますか、それとも Python のリスト内包表記について学びますか?
コーディングを楽しんでください! 💻

